INTRODUCTION: Cow's milk protein allergy (CMPA) is the most common food allergy in children worldwide. Some children have severe and persistent CMPA, with near-fatal reactions after exposure to trace amounts of cow's milk-proteins (CMP). Strict avoidance diet is difficult, negatively affects quality of life and represents a conservative approach. Therefore, different therapeutic strategies are necessary. OBJECTIVE: We aimed to assess long-term efficacy and safety of oral immunotherapy (OIT) in children with severe and long-lasting IgE-mediated CMPA. MATERIALS AND METHODS: The authors present four case reports of patients with CMPA who underwent CMP-OIT, that have been under long-term follow-up up to nine years. We provide information about the clinical and laboratory evaluation. Skin prick tests (SPT), specific IgE and IgG4 were performed before, during, and after OIT. Immune profile after OIT was assessed by flow cytometry (lymphocyte subsets, regulatory T and B cells). RESULTS: The success rate was 100%, and all patients currently have a free diet with minimal diary ingestion of 200mL CMP or equivalent. Specific IgE levels and SPT to CMP have progressively decreased, and specific IgG4 levels have increased. CD4+CD25+CD127-/dim regulatory T cells were increased after OIT. CONCLUSIONS: OIT ensured a clinical tolerance state after up to nine years, confirmed by both clinical and immune profile, allowing a diet without restrictions, with high satisfaction from patients and caregivers. We emphasize that OIT should be performed only by allergy experts in the hospital setting, and that only motivated families should be enrolled, since it is essential to ensure CMP daily intake at home.

INTRODUCTION: The first therapeutic choice for food allergy is avoidance of the responsible food, but when this approach is not possible, specific oral desensitization could be considered as a good alternative. It is not clear yet whether the acquired tolerance is transient or persistent. AIM: We report on a subset of 13 patients of a larger study, treated successfully with specific oral tolerance induction who experienced secondary loss of tolerance after a period of allergen avoidance. MATERIAL AND METHODS: Thirteen patients affected by IgE-mediated food allergy: to cow milk (3 patients), to hen egg (3 patients), to cod fish (2 patients), to peanuts (1 patient) and to corn (1 patient) confirmed by a complete allergological workup and a double-blind placebo-controlled food challenge (DBPCFC), were treated with sublingual-oral desensitization. After the interruption of the maintenance phase, the laboratory tests were performed and 12 of 13 patients underwent DBPCFC. RESULTS: Oral specific desensitization was completed successfully in all the 13 reported patients. At different times after the end of treatment, they decided, on their own initiative, to stop the ingestion of incriminated food. A new food allergen re-exposure caused adverse reactions in 12 of 13 patients. The detection of specific IgE and IgG4 during the period of allergen avoidance showed an increase in or a stable level of specific IgE and a decrease in specific IgG4 in 8 patients. CONCLUSIONS: According to our experience, the tolerance obtained through the desensitizing treatment is transient and so the regular allergen intake is necessary for its maintenance.
